There are a few things to be careful of when taking these part. To ensure the inner ring parts will unscrew, you will need to see if the tiny macro locking screws on the outside of scope can be loosened. You can see two on the outer side of the large scope end, two on the side near the scope single digit and two on the underside of the small lens housing end. These strip easily due to age so be careful. Don't risk it if you feel they don't loosen up.sometimes the inner parts unscrew without these locking screws being loosened. Without a proper tool, the inner parts can also easily be striped to damaged. Fieldmarshall is a pro at this and has made custom tool. He may be able to make one for sale, PM him. If you get the parts removed, that is great news. Any trouble with reassembling, just let me know. They scopes reassemble well but getting the optics to align precisely can be difficult. I took pics after each part and screw removal. Best to document each step so its easy to get it all back together and know what pieces where actually there. <br>
